The Veteran's claims for service connection have been granted with effective dates of September 15, 2020.,Service connection has also been denied for diabetes and hypertension.
The deciding factor: The evidence supported the Veteran's claims for service connection based on his completed claim forms submitted within one year of receipt of his Intent to File form.
